El Pino is Spanish for The Pine, chosen for the property's towering pine trees and that locals commonly refer the town as the pine. The home's rustic décor features a Mexican/Southwestern theme with a focus on casual comfort, inside and out. El Pino is located in a family-friendly residential neighborhood on a quiet street at the base of Alpine's famous A mountain, a 10-minute walk to downtown Alpine.
Sleep soundly on high-quality mattresses in generous sized rooms. 300 mb/s broadband WiFi and a large smart TV provided. Well stocked kitchen and pantry. Central cooling & heating provided a high quality HVAC system. Outside are shaded seating areas, covered 4-person hot tub, wood-burning fireplace & a Weber propane BBQ grill. Enjoy skyline views, sunsets and wildlife (deer, javelina, fox, etc.) from the front and back porches and at night gather around an outdoor fireplace for storytelling and stargazing. Powered by 100% renewable energy.
